当前位置: 首页 > news >正文

在东营怎么建网站数商云电子商务网站建设

在东营怎么建网站,数商云电子商务网站建设,怎么看出网站是dede做的,wordpress 4.5 安装本题为完全背包 与01背包的区别是 物品可以任意取 而01背包只能取一次 这就导致了状态转移方程的不同 1.当放不下:的时候 转移方程是一样的 取0到i-1 物品#xff0c;背包容量为j的最优值 else 2.放得下:就是取 0到i-1 物品,背包容量为j的最优值和 “0到i的[j-w[i]]v…本题为完全背包 与01背包的区别是 物品可以任意取 而01背包只能取一次 这就导致了状态转移方程的不同 1.当放不下:的时候 转移方程是一样的 取0到i-1 物品背包容量为j的最优值 else 2.放得下:就是取    0到i-1 物品,背包容量为j的最优值和    “0到i的[j-w[i]]v[i] (或者是本题中把v[i]改成加1)” 区别说得再简单一点就是01背包放第i件物品后dp[i-1][j-w[i]]  完全背包则是放第i件物品后dp[i][j-w[i]] 为什么一个取上一行另一个取本行 答上一行是0-上一个物品的最优值01背包取了就不能再取了 本行是0-本物品的最优值完全背包取了还可以再取 那完全背包光取本行物品了别的物品不混合放了 答 这里我们就当本物品的w[i]j直接不取 就用dp[i-1][j] 所以我们的dpij是可能会加上w[i]j 时的dp[i-1][j] 本题如何初始化 最左一列全部初始化为0 j-w[j]0的时候硬币数为0 第一行取最大值 因为每个dpij都是要与dpi-1 j比小的 class Solution { public:int coinChange(vectorint coins, int amount) {int ncoins.size();vectorvectorintdp(n1,vectorint(amount1,amount1));for(int i0;in;i)dp[i][0]0;for(int i1;in;i){for(int j1;jamount;j){if(coins[i-1]j){dp[i][j]dp[i-1][j];}elsedp[i][j]min(dp[i-1][j],dp[i][j-coins[i-1]]1);}}if( amount1 dp[n][amount])return -1;elsereturn dp[n][amount];} };
http://www.dnsts.com.cn/news/22811.html

相关文章:

  • 上海公司网站建设价格自己电脑做服务器上传网站 需要备案吗
  • html5 中文网站模板做网站的
  • 微信 网站设计模板房屋装修图片
  • 建站论坛系统4p营销理论
  • 济宁嘉祥网站建设吴中企业建设网站报价
  • 网站建设与维护期末考试题addaction wordpress
  • 郑州有哪些搞网站开发的公司教育网站设计
  • 做网站小图标大全wordpress 添加下载按钮
  • 济南网站建设报价新品牌推广方案
  • 卖游戏币网站制作wordpress 单页模版
  • 医院网站建设哪家好自己做小程序开个社区团购
  • php英文网站源码太原住房和城乡建设部网站
  • 做农业需关注什么网站青岛互联网企业排名
  • 给帅哥做奴视频网站wordpress 文章 标题
  • 成年男女做羞羞视频网站视频制作软件手机版
  • 企业网站搭建费用眉山建行网站
  • 不再更新的网站注册公司的条件
  • 做网站得叫什么udacity 移动网站开发
  • 教学网站开发应用指导方案聊城网站建设招聘
  • 做网站 怎么做留言Wordpress 仿站 工具
  • 长春建设平台网站的公司吗wordpress调用微博
  • 中国在数码网站注册域名好 gt桥梁建设工程网站
  • 东莞网站制作模板公司网站放哪些内容
  • 在济南什么人想做网站网站logo怎么改
  • 手机网站制作织梦网站模板沧州企业网站制作的
  • 网站开发时数据库的工作wordpress本地做好如何改站点地址
  • wordpress自建站上可以买卖网站运营做的是什么工作
  • 把两个网站合并到一个网页小程序游戏定制开发
  • 招标网站大全门户网站建设情况简介
  • 什么蓝色 适合公司网站主色怎么样网站速度快